This was a nice roast we purchased from Hilltop Farms in bulk before the Saturday Market closed for the season. I wish we had enough money to get two bulk packages because this roast was tasty.
- Pork roast
- stock, about 1 cup
- seasonings
Place all in a slow cooker on low for 6 hours or until cooked through.
We pulled out several seasonings from our cabinet and went a little crazy. Maurene loved placing the dried herbs in the pot.
